I'm stuck in the mindset that I see a continuous chain of teaching channeling lasting through the Breaking being the most likely explanation of why the White Tower was founded as early as 98 AB. I fully agree that that teaching would have been quick and dirty compared to during the AoL, but I still see Travelling as something that is so useful and so easy to teach that it should have survived.


It would have survived, if anyone had lasted to teach it! Given that you might be right about the desirability of teaching it, I would have to say that logically, my thesis is correct, and the AoL Aes Sedai were all wiped out, and there is no connection or succession on the part of the early White Tower, except in their appropriation of the name. Hell, maybe there WAS some group that retained a successive connection to the AoLers and refused to go along with the domineering plans of the White Tower alliance, and were then wiped out by the 3rd age sisters, and refused to share that weave. A major idea regarding the rediscovery of Traveling has been the determination not to share it with the untrustworthy. Had I been an idealistic Aes Sedai who was taught by a woman who had been taught by one of the last Servants of All, I might have been leary of sharing my remnants of AoL knowledge with this obstreperous group that was planning world domination (for the greater good, of course), especially once they demanded I join them or forgo my use of the title granted to my teacher by her own teacher, who held under the same authority Lews Therin and company did.
